AI detection refers to the ability of an artificial intelligence system to identify and recognize certain patterns, objects, or specific features in data or images. AI detection can be used in various applications, such as facial recognition, object detection, speech recognition, and sentiment analysis.
AI detection involves training a machine learning model with a large dataset to learn and identify specific patterns or features. The model is then used to process new data or images and make predictions or classifications based on the learned patterns. AI detection can be performed using different algorithms and techniques, such as convolutional neural networks (CNNs), support vector machines (SVMs), or deep learning models.
AI detection has numerous real-world applications, from security and surveillance systems that can identify and track individuals or objects, to medical imaging systems that can detect abnormalities or diseases in medical scans. It can also be used in natural language processing to understand and analyze text or speech, and in data analysis to identify patterns or anomalies in large datasets.
